Since when has Business and Information Systems Engineering been publishing? 
The Business and Information Systems Engineering has been publishing since 2009 till date.
How frequently is the Business and Information Systems Engineering published? 
Business and Information Systems Engineering is published Bi-monthly.
Who is the publisher of Business and Information Systems Engineering? 
The publisher of Business and Information Systems Engineering is SPRINGER VIEWEG-SPRINGER FACHMEDIEN WIESBADEN GMBH.

What is the eISSN and pISSN number of Business and Information Systems Engineering? 
The eISSN number is 1867-0202 and pISSN number is 2363-7005 for Business and Information Systems Engineering.

Why is it important to find the right journal for my research? 
Choosing the right journal ensures that your research reaches the most relevant audience, thereby maximizing its scholarly impact and contribution to the field.
Can the choice of journal affect my academic career? 
Absolutely. Publishing in reputable journals can enhance your academic profile, making you more competitive for grants, tenure, and other professional opportunities.
Is it advisable to target high-impact journals only? 
While high-impact journals offer greater visibility, they are often highly competitive. It's essential to balance the journal's impact factor with the likelihood of your work being accepted.
